What is the most productive farming area in the region? Dasht-e Kavir Dasht-e Lut Fertile Crescent Jordan Rift Valley
fiasKO [112]

I believe the answer is: Fertile Crescent

Fertile Crescent is a term that used to described a region where human civilizations could thrive due to its capability to sustain many agricultural products. In most cases, this region possess both soil with high amount of nutrients and located not far from a water source.
